Job Posting: Miami Marlins – A number of Engineer Openings

Direct Hyperlinks (Please see full job postings under):

Lead Knowledge Engineer
Machine Studying Engineer
Lead Software program Engineer


Lead Knowledge Engineer

Location: Miami · FL
Standing: Participant Operations: Group Administration/Operations

Description:
We search a Lead Knowledge Engineer with a ardour for baseball and know-how to steer the event of well timed and dependable information pipelines. Your work will ship the information that informs the choices that construct a sustainable profitable group in Miami.

Key Duties:

  • Function the tech lead for the Marlins’ Knowledge Engineering group.
  • Lead the design, growth, documentation, and upkeep of schemas and ETL pipelines for inside databases and information warehouses that scale and adapt to future use instances.
  • Break down advanced information engineering initiatives into actionable work plans together with proposed job assignments with clear design specs.
  • Implement and take a look at assortment, mapping, and storage procedures for safe entry to inside and exterior information sources.
  • Assess, provision, monitor, and keep the suitable infrastructure and tooling to automate and execute information engineering workflows.
  • Develop algorithms for high quality assurance and imputation to arrange information for exploratory evaluation and quantitative modeling.
  • Coordinate with information suppliers round deliberate modifications to information feeds.
  • Analysis, design, take a look at, and implement generalizable software program architectures for information ingestion, processing, and integration and information organizational adoption and methods for infrastructure upkeep and data-related value financial savings.
  • Outline and encourage team-wide adoption of information engineering requirements.
  • Successfully talk advanced technical ideas to each inside and exterior audiences.
  • Help with recruiting and outreach for the engineering group, together with constructing a various community of future candidates, and supply steering and technical mentorship for junior engineers.
  • Fulfill different associated duties and obligations, together with rotating platform help.

{Qualifications}:

  • Important expertise in back-end software program design and growth.
  • Expertise with ETL structure and growth in a cloud-based setting.
  • Fluency in SQL and an understanding of database and information warehousing applied sciences.
  • Proficiency with Python (most popular), Scala, and/or different data-oriented programming languages.
  • Expertise with automated information high quality validation throughout massive information units.
  • Familiarity working with digital machines in a cloud setting.
  • Robust software program engineering and problem-solving abilities.
  • Experience creating advanced databases and information warehouses (e.g. BigQuery, RedShift, Snowflake) for large-scale, cloud-based analytics methods
  • Expertise with job orchestration and workflow automation instruments equivalent to Airflow.
  • Proficient in designing, deploying, and managing containerized purposes with instruments equivalent to Docker and Kubernetes.
  • Capability to efficiently coach junior engineers to develop in their very own careers.

To Apply:
To use, please observe this hyperlink.


Machine Studying Engineer

Location: Miami · FL
Standing: Participant Operations: Group Administration/Operations

Description:
We search a Machine Studying Engineer with a ardour for baseball and know-how to implement, automate, and optimize our information scientists’ quantitative fashions. Your work will ship the fashions that inform the choices that construct a sustainable profitable group in Miami.

Key Duties:

  • Optimize, automate, and validate quantitative fashions constructed utilizing statistics, machine studying, optimization, and simulation.
  • Develop, schedule, monitor, and keep mannequin coaching and prediction workflows.
  • Develop and keep abstractions for mannequin deployment that permit our workflows to run effectively and be simply tailored to future use instances.
  • Assess, provision, monitor, and keep the suitable infrastructure and tooling to execute mannequin coaching and prediction workflows.
  • Create visualizations with dashboard or utility growth frameworks to ship information insights to Baseball Ops customers.
  • Deploy REST APIs on high of fitted fashions utilizing distributed computation to help real-time, client-facing integration.
  • Coordinate with the broader engineering group to plan and implement modifications to core infrastructure.
  • Collaborate with information scientists to outline and handle mannequin productionalization and platform launch plans.
  • Fulfill different associated duties and obligations, together with rotating platform help.

{Qualifications}:

  • Educational and/or trade expertise in software program design and growth.
  • Educational, trade, and/or analysis expertise with utilized mathematical and predictive modeling (statistics, machine studying, optimization, and/or simulation).
  • Expertise with cloud infrastructure and distributed computing.
  • Expertise with back-end growth, together with fluency with Python (most popular), R, or different data-oriented and statistical programming languages.
  • Expertise with relational databases and SQL growth.
  • Familiarity working with Linux servers in a virtualized/distributed setting.
  • Robust software-engineering and problem-solving abilities.

Job Questions:

  1. What’s one baseball information or modelling problem that an MLB Analysis group faces? What can be your first step in tackling that downside?
  2. Describe probably the most impactful work of your profession. What made it so helpful?

To Apply:
To use, please observe this hyperlink.


Lead Software program Engineer

Location: Miami · FL
Standing: Participant Operations: Group Administration/Operations

Description:
We search a Lead Software program Engineer with a ardour for baseball and know-how to steer the event of well timed and dependable Baseball Ops purposes. You’ll ship the purposes used all through the Baseball Ops division to construct a sustainable profitable group in Miami.

Key Duties:

  • Lead the design, growth, documentation, and upkeep of software program to help all Baseball Operations workflows.
  • Domesticate a excessive performing setting the place particular person contributions are nicely linked to broader organizational objectives.
  • Actively develop members of the engineering group, offering technical views, teaching, help, and growth alternatives.
  • Facilitate communication and collaboration throughout the group, together with with non-technical employees, throughout software program growth and help processes.
  • Outline requirements and practices to help the engineering wants of the group, together with the invention, vetting, and implementation of latest applied sciences and tooling because the trade evolves.
  • Break down advanced engineering initiatives into actionable work plans together with proposed job assignments with clear design specs.
  • Architect and lead implementation of generalized utility tooling to enhance product outcomes and developer expertise.
  • Collaborate with organizational management to determine medium to long run planning methods for software program supply.
  • Help with recruiting and outreach for the engineering group, together with constructing a various community of future candidates.
  • Fulfill different associated duties and obligations, together with rotating platform help.

{Qualifications}:

  • Experience in architecting and implementing trendy utility methods, together with vital expertise in a number of of the next domains:
  • Entrance-end growth: Working in trendy, component-based frameworks like React, Vue, or Svelte, ideally having expertise with meta-frameworks like NextJS.
  • API growth: Working in RESTful monolithic and microservice architectures, ideally throughout a number of languages.
  • Robust expertise working in cross-functional product groups, together with with non-technical teammates, to design, develop, and ship software program merchandise that meet person wants.
  • Familiarity working with totally different strategies of utility supply, together with cloud suppliers (GCP, AWS, Azure), on-prem sources, and/or front-end cloud suppliers like Vercel.
  • Proficiency with a number of of the next: TypeScript (most popular), JavaScript, HTML, CSS, Python.
  • Fluency in SQL growth and an understanding of relational database applied sciences.
  • Robust software-engineering and problem-solving abilities.
  • A historical past of shut collaboration with product designers, ideally together with expertise with design instruments and practices.
  • Expertise adapting, retraining, and retooling in a quickly altering know-how setting.
  • A historical past of efficiently teaching junior engineers to progress in their very own careers.

To Apply:
To use, please observe this hyperlink.

The content material on this posting was created and supplied solely by the Miami Marlins.

Leave a Reply

Your email address will not be published. Required fields are marked *